Output 19ecca51105dde827a401b308368cce0053db55f281735a33b3c316b89efcf6f:2

value
3500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d12d9257ef67eb46520a9e7a0703fa28299a55d OP_EQUAL
address
AB8bmK6fCaUYB1XDu2fC4nhKGR3XC2Fhdd
transaction
19ecca51105dde827a401b308368cce0053db55f281735a33b3c316b89efcf6f